New Zealand’s Minister of Foreign Affairs is on an official visit to Georgia.

It is the first time a New Zealand Foreign Minister has visited the Caucasus nation.

Minister Murray McCully will meet his Georgian colleague Maia Panjikidze and sign a cooperation declaration between the two Foreign Ministries. After the meeting, the Foreign Ministers will hold a joint press conference.

During his visit, McCully will also meet Georgian President Giorgi Margvelashvili, Prime Minister Irakli Garibashvili and Parliament Speaker David Usupashvili.
